The hotel was easy to get to from the freeway. The beds were comfortable. The rooms were quiet. I did not use room service. The hotel has its own restaurants but there is a Dennys next door as well. It’s one and a half blocks to the tram that takes you up and down the Strip. The restaurant at the top of the stratosphere has great atmosphere, good food, good service, and a great view of the city lights. Friday night check in is crowded and slow. The elevators are slow. It is a good place to stay and there is usually plenty of parking in its parking garages. It is very convenient and well priced compared to the other hotels on the Strip.
